CVE-2025-4121: Netgear JWNR2000v2 cmd_wireless command injection
Published Apr 30, 2025
·Updated
A vulnerability was found in Netgear JWNR2000v2 1.0.0.11. It has been declared as critical. Affected by this vulnerability is the function cmdwireless. The manipulation of the argument host leads to command injection. The attack can be launched remotely. The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.
